Description of the policy/measure

Radio new zealand international (rnzi) broadcasts in digital and analogue short wave to radio stations and individual listeners across the pacific region.  around twenty pacific radio stations relay rnzi material daily, and individual short-wave listeners and internet users across the world tune in directly to rnzi content.  the rnzi signal can sometimes be heard as far away as japan, north america, the middle east and europe.in 2013, radio new zealand international delivered media development and training projects for the new zealand aid programme, abc international, pacmas, the aibd and the abu. these included:media leadership training for tongatechnical training for vanuatuinfrastructure development work in vanuatu and solomon islandsjournalism and technical workshops in samoa for regional media.
